- Title
THE THEOLOGY AND PROVENANCE OF JOHN 15:1-17.
- Authors
Segovia, Fernando F.
- Abstract
The article analyzes the discourse of Jesus Christ seen in the New Testament gospel passage of John 15:1-17. Topics addressed include the argument that the discourse must have been delivered after the departure from the supper room but prior to the crossing of the Kidron valley, problems with the historicizing approach to the passage, and the Johannine exegetes' opting for a theory of additions to the original discourse.
